#!/usr/bin/env bash
# This script runs e2e tests for when the canary analysis is skipped
# Prerequisites: Kubernetes Kind and Istio
set -o errexit
echo '>>> Initialising canary'
cat <<EOF | kubectl apply -f -
apiVersion: flagger.app/v1beta1
kind: Canary
metadata:
name: podinfo
namespace: test
spec:
targetRef:
apiVersion: apps/v1
kind: Deployment
name: podinfo
progressDeadlineSeconds: 60
service:
port: 9898
portDiscovery: true
skipAnalysis: true
analysis:
interval: 15s
threshold: 15
maxWeight: 30
stepWeight: 10
webhooks:
- name: load-test
url: http://flagger-loadtester.test/
timeout: 5s
metadata:
type: cmd
cmd: "hey -z 10m -q 10 -c 2 http://podinfo.test:9898/"
logCmdOutput: "true"
EOF
